Transaction 84c149a938161abac7123bcb015280802d42cd652165462579752ce32e7a1e94
1 Input
2 Outputs
- 84c149a938161abac7123bcb015280802d42cd652165462579752ce32e7a1e94:0
- 84c149a938161abac7123bcb015280802d42cd652165462579752ce32e7a1e94:1
value 800000
address 3LVvqLWthwY5VzZk8erQNQrd4j37zUXkx1
value 3098810
address 1M6zbXeWCGcKunWNghapzXzpo9xWjrrgGw